Who Pays For Wedding Flowers Bride Or Groom. Traditionally, the groom pays for the bride’s bouquet. Who pays for the wedding flowers? Traditionally, the groom pays for decorative wedding flowers at the wedding ceremony venue while the bride's side of the family pay for both the wedding party flowers and decorative ones at the wedding reception venue. The wedding rings are a split cost between the bride and groom’s families. Parents typically pay for 52% of wedding expenses, while the couple pays for 47%.
